“Help for Haiti” Will Send Thousands of Meals to Earthquake Victims Meals from the Heartland and Lutheran Church of Hope are asking central Iowa to partner with them to provide thousands of meals to people affected by Tuesday’s earthquake in Haiti.

Funds raised in will pay for the purchase of ingredients and supplies volunteers will use to create pre-packaged, nutritionally balanced meals for Haitians. More than a million meals have been distributed in Haiti through the Meals from the Heartland program in the last year. Due to the recent catastrophe, the organization is planning to send an additional 280,000 meals to the region immediately. Funds raised this month will be used to package additional meals for shipment to Haiti in February. For example, a gift of $50 will provide 332 meals or feed approvimately sixteen (16) children for a month!
